Cristina Amado

Cristina Amado is currently an Assistant Professor in the Department of Economics at the University of Minho, Portugal, and a Visiting Professor at Universidad Carlos III Madrid, Spain. She holds a PhD in Economic Statistics from the Stockholm School of Economics with a thesis entitled "Four essays on the econometric modelling of volatility and durations" since 2009 under the supervision of Professor Timo Teräsvirta. She is also a research member at the Centre for Research in Economics and Management (NIPE). Her main research interests lie within the fields of non-stationary time series analysis and nonlinear time series modelling.
